What You Get From an auto accident law firm Accident Settlement

The amount you receive from a car accident settlement will depend on the severity of your injuries. Medical bills are higher for more serious injuries.

Documenting the losses will help maximize your settlement. Your lawyer can create the complete list of damages, including doctors' notes, wage documents and eyewitness testimony.

Medical bills

When people get hurt in a car crash, medical bills are usually at the forefront of their minds. In the majority of personal injury cases, the law covers the costs. It could take months or even years until the at-fault driver is found to be responsible by an agreement with a judge or settlement agreement, however. In the meantime, victims accrue medical bills that must be paid.

Car accident injuries usually require substantial medical treatment including surgery and physical therapy. Medical bills can be high. It is important for victims to realize that they should not have to shoulder the financial burden of paying the medical bills themselves after an accident, and that the driver at fault is responsible for paying them as part of their settlement.

In certain instances, a party at fault will pay directly for the medical expenses of the victim. In certain instances, the victim’s health insurance policy or med-pay plan will pay these expenses as they are accumulated. These bills may be covered by rolling claims depending on the insurance coverage of the person and the situation.

In some cases in some cases, the hospital or health insurance provider may create a lien against a portion of the victim's eventual settlement. An experienced attorney can negotiate these liens so that they can put more money into the pockets of the victim.

Lost wages

A car accident can create financial havoc. In addition to medical costs and property damage you could be required to pay for lost wages due to of your injuries. New York law requires car insurance policies to reimburse you for the loss of income, up to a certain amount. Your attorney will work to get the full amount you are entitled to for the lost income.

Paystubs and other documents for wages are the most common way to prove lost income. If you were self-employed, or worked on commissions, other relevant documents include profit and loss statements, receipts, invoices and bank statements, and finance-related correspondence. A letter from your employer confirming the number of days/hours that you missed work because of the injuries you sustained is also important.

If you have an injury that is permanent and reduces or prevents your ability to earn the money you deserve, your lawyer will talk to an economist or financial expert in order to determine your earning potential. In this type of case the expert will look at your age, education level, credentials, training as well as your career path and the job duties you are unable to no longer perform.

Our Syracuse car accident lawyers often represent clients who were severely injured in accidents, and are unable to work. They are not just entitled to no-fault lost wages, but they may also be able to obtain additional compensation from the at-fault motorist's or car owner's insurance.

Pain and suffering

After a crash, Auto Accident attorneys car victims should be compensated for their emotional trauma and pain. However, since emotional distress and physical pain cannot be captured in a photograph or documented using x-rays, insurance companies often deny these losses. This is why it's crucial to have a reputable personal injury lawyer in your corner when dealing with the insurer of the driver at fault.

Your Queens injury lawyer can assist you with gathering all types of evidence to prove your claim for damages. For instance, a victim's medical bills or written formal diagnoses can demonstrate the severity of their injuries. A journal or diary that starts on the date of the accident and continues throughout recovery can also document signs of emotional distress and physical pain.

The extent of your injury can affect the settlement you receive. For example, a spinal cord injury or a severe brain trauma may result in a higher settlement than a minor concussion that was cured in three weeks.

Your settlement for an Auto Accident attorneys accident will be affected by the amount of your injuries. Your lawyer will assist in the calculation of your damages and in building an argument that is strong enough for you to get the full amount of compensation that you deserve. Damages

As we have discussed previously settlement awards are meant to compensate car accident victims for financial losses. The amount awarded will be contingent on the severity of a victim's injuries and the amount they've suffered due to lost work or property damage.

A verdict may also include noneconomic damages such as suffering and pain. These damages aren't quantifiable, however insurance companies use formulas to determine how they will pay for these kinds of damages. A multiplier, often based on medical expenses, is added to the quantifiable costs to calculate a settlement amount for non-economic damages. Major injuries and permanent impairments typically are compensated with greater amounts than minor injuries or temporary injuries.

A car accident can be a devastating experience and the financial losses that come with it can be life-altering. The amount of settlement won't completely erase the losses but it can aid victims in overcoming their financial issues and return to normal.

A seasoned lawyer for car accidents will know how to assess your case and fight for the most lucrative settlement. Although it might be tempting to settle for a lesser settlement than you deserve but doing so could jeopardize your future recovery. You give up your rights to file a lawsuit or other claims for the accident once you sign the settlement agreement.
